Over 116 pages, the second volume of Britain's Buses focuses on the buses of 12 major UK cities outside London - Birmingham, Manchester, Liverpool, Leeds, Sheffield, Nottingham, Newcastle, Edinburgh, Glasgow, Bristol, Cardiff and Belfast.
In words and pictures - most of them in colour - it tells the stories of the often-distinctive buses operated in these cities from the 1950s to the present day. It charts how all of them were once municipally controlled, either by departments of the city corporations or - in the unique case of Bristol - ran in a partnership between the corporation and the then state-owned city bus company.
